Output 536398ebb7b8869f08c19c8c6d2c3b436239dbc94b2baf2fd9acd47347baf6c9:1

value
43174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dde796b87ba33bb9648bdb4aec26ce44d93684e OP_EQUAL
address
3Bhx6EnJLbXYr6uRdgTobrucNWhL7Qczm7
transaction
536398ebb7b8869f08c19c8c6d2c3b436239dbc94b2baf2fd9acd47347baf6c9
confirmations
136160
spent
true